Abstract
The primary focus of this work is on the practical investigation of deduplication on photos using deep learning algorithms. Individuals are inquisitive about transferring and exchanging data, particularly as an image, in this world of digitizing technology. Due to this expansion, storage capacity has increased and now contains a significant quantity of superfluous multimedia content. Deduplication is one among the emerging techniques for managing redundant data that is dispersed across multiple sites. Debugging keeps one copy of the data and replaces the other data with references to the saved copy when several duplicates of the identical data are discovered. A lot of additional data can efficiently be stored in storage. Although there are several kinds of deduplication algorithms, because image deduplication is a challenging technology, researchers focus a lot on it and how it is implemented. The application of systems with real-time image deduplication techniques using various deep-learning techniques is discussed in this article. The dataset is managed via DL through high-dimensional spatial mapping. Using cutting-edge methods, the deep convolutional neural network (CNN) offers extraordinary support for picture categorization and processing.
